New Yorker writer and editor Roger Angell will visit the 92nd Street Y Unterberg Poetry Center on Saturday, March 6 to read from
Charlotte's Web
-- by his late step-father and former New Yorker great, E.B. White -- as well as White's
Stuart Little
and
The Trumpet of the Swan
. This event is targeted toward 8-12-year-olds.
Angell has been a New Yorker fiction editor since 1956, and his lifetime passion for baseball has led to many critically-acclaimed essays (in the New Yorker and elsewhere), essay collections and books including
The Summer Game
and
Late Innings.
